Kannada-English dictionary
Source: Alar: Kannada-English corpusSeṃbaḷigōl (ಸೆಂಬಳಿಗೋಲ್):—[noun] a thick stick carried by a Harijana who would announce aloud his coming by striking it on the ground (for people of upper caste to goto a distance).
Kannada is a Dravidian language (as opposed to the Indo-European language family) mainly spoken in the southwestern region of India.
